WebOct 11, 2024 · So how does Circuit Training work? In a nutshell, it’s an effective workout that moves you through a series of different exercise stations. You perform one exercise after another usually in 90 second intervals. The complete circuit can include aerobic activities, muscle strengthening exercises or a combination of both. WebCircuit training is a high-intensity, flexible workout. It is an intense aerobic workout that keeps the heart rate up and focuses on muscular endurance. It is a type of cardio exercise combined with lifting and other strength workouts and is an effective way to lose weight while targeting different muscle areas.
